After having lost a blowout in their previous game against Pungo Christian Academy, Epiphany was happy to have turned things around on Friday. Their pitcher stepped up to hand the Gramercy Christian Warriors a 9-0 shutout. The Falcons haven't had any issues with the Warriors recently, as the game was their third consecutive win against them.

The result came thanks to Will Gent's shutout, as he gave up just two hits and racked up 11 Ks. Those 11 strikeouts gave him a new career-high.

At the plate, the team relied heavily on Dylan Trent, who went 1-for-4 with four RBI, one stolen base, and one double. The dominant performance gave him a new career-high in RBI. Another player making a difference was Andrew Connolly, who scored a run and stole a base while getting on base in all five of his plate appearances.

Epiphany's first victory this season bumped their record up to 1-2.

Looking ahead, Epiphany will head out to face off against Greenfield at 4:00 p.m. on Tuesday. As for Gramercy Christian, they will host New Bern Christian Academy at 4:00 p.m. on Tuesday. This will be Gramercy Christian's first chance to prove their worth in the conference.
